InterGlobe Aviation (IndiGo) and Kotak Mahindra Bank (KMBL) have launched travel credit card -- ‘Ka-ching’. Designed for those who love to travel, Ka-ching empowers customers to spend anywhere and redeem rewards for free IndiGo airtickets. Launched under the 6E Rewards program, the Kotak IndiGo Ka-ching Credit Card comes in two variants -- 6E Rewards and 6E Rewards XL, each providing exclusive benefits and unmatched rewards on domestic and international travel.
As a part of the welcome benefits, customers of the KotakIndiGo Ka-ching Credit Card will enjoy a complimentary air ticket worth up to Rs 3,000. Ka-ching will enable customers to accrue accelerated 6E Rewards on all spends that can be redeemed against the purchase of airline tickets anytime with no blackout dates. Furthermore, customers will have access to other special benefits on IndiGo, including discounted convenience fee, priority check-in, choice of seat and a complimentary meal, besides earning additional rewards on dining, shopping, transport, medical bill, utilities, fuel and other major categories.
